Explore Real Estate Varieties
Modern Apartments in Egyptian Cities
Egypt’s urban areas offer a vast selection of apartments and condos suited for a wide range of buyers from first-timers to investors. These properties are part of large complexes featuring security, pools, and community spaces. Whether in downtown Cairo, upscale New Cairo, or Alexandria’s historic districts, apartments combine comfort, convenience, and investment potential.
Luxury Villas by the Sea
Along Egypt’s stunning coastlines—especially the Red Sea and Mediterranean—luxury villas and holiday homes provide privacy, breathtaking views, and upscale amenities. Locations such as Hurghada, Sharm El Sheikh, Ain Sokhna, and Marsa Matrouh host global tourists and expatriates. These properties often offer managed services and gated security, making them perfect for holiday rentals and personal getaways.
Traditional Houses and New Developments
Outside major cities and resorts, Egypt presents family-friendly houses in gated communities. These are perfect for those wanting space and community. New developments in emerging cities like the New Administrative Capital and 6th of October City offer well-designed neighborhoods ideal for families.
Important Tips for Buyers
Navigating Egypt’s Property Laws
Egypt allows non-citizen property ownership with regulations. It is strongly recommended to seek professional legal assistance to verify titles, check for encumbrances, and complete registrations properly.
Impact of Location on Value
Where you buy affects appreciation and rental demand. Major cities and new developments provide easy access to transport, education, and healthcare. Coastal properties offer stunning views and high seasonal demand.
Property Quality and Facilities
Consider properties with reliable infrastructure and amenities. Facilities like shared recreational areas, safety features, and essential services improve your enjoyment and investment security.
Economic Factors
Egypt offers mortgage and financing options for locals and foreigners. The market is growing steadily, supported by government projects and foreign interest, making it a promising environment for long-term investment.
